Best time to go to Phitsanulok

The best time to visit Phitsanulok can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Phitsanulok falls in April,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Phitsanulok falls in December,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January77.9°F (25.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
February82.6°F (28.1°C)No RainSunnySlightly LowSlightly High
March87.1°F (30.6°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
April89.2°F (31.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May86.9°F (30.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
June83.1°F (28.4°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
July81.1°F (27.3°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
August80.6°F (27.0°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ly High
September80.4°F (26.9°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October79.5°F (26.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November78.4°F (25.8°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December76.3°F (24.6°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Phitsanulok

Flying into Phitsanulok, Thailand, is convenient via Phitsanulok Airport (PHS), situated 5km from the city centre. Nearby hotel options include the Topland Hotel & Convention Centre, the Imperial Hotel and Convention Centre, and Shinnabhura Historic Boutique hotel, all approximately 6km away from PHS, with various transportation services available, including airport shuttles and taxis. Additionally, Sukhothai Airport (THS) is 66km from Phitsanulok, with hotels such as Sukhothai Heritage Resort and Sabai Sabai Sukhothai offering shuttle services. For those considering Phrae Airport (PRH), located 146km away, hotels like Huern Na Na Boutique Hotel provide 24-hour airport shuttles.

What is the best area to stay in Phitsanulok?
The best area to stay in Phitsanulok is along the Nan River, particularly near the city centre and the Naresuan Bridge.This area is the heart of Phitsanulok, offering easy access to the main attractions. It's very walkable and features hotels with river views, local eateries, and markets. The Wat Phra Si Rattana Mahathat, home to the revered Phra Phutthachinnarat Buddha image, is a prominent landmark here.Couples often find this riverside area ideal for a relaxed and culturally rich trip. You can enjoy evening strolls along the river, visit the Night Bazaar for local crafts and food, and easily reach historical temples. The tranquil atmosphere by the water adds to the experience.For solo travellers, staying near the city centre provides convenience and a sense of being connected to local life. It's easy to explore on foot, find street food, and access public transport for further excursions.

When is the best time to go to Phitsanulok?
For a comfortable visit to Phitsanulok, the best time to go is during the cool, dry season, which typically runs from November to February.During these months, the weather is generally pleasant with lower humidity and average temperatures ranging from 20°C to 30°C, making it ideal for exploring the city's outdoor attractions. This period is great for travellers who enjoy sightseeing and want to avoid the intense heat and heavy rainfall of other seasons.The hot season, from March to May, sees temperatures frequently exceeding 35°C, which can be quite uncomfortable for exploring.
Where can I find the best nightlife in Phitsanulok?
Phitsanulok offers a few distinct areas for evening entertainment. You'll find options ranging from relaxed riverside dining to pubs with live music.The riverside area along the Nan River is a popular spot for evening meals and drinks. Many restaurants here offer outdoor seating with views of the river, and some transition into bars later in the evening. It's generally a more subdued experience, good for conversation over drinks.For a more active scene, head towards Thanon Phra Ong Dam. This street and its immediate surroundings have a concentration of pubs, karaoke bars, and some places with live bands playing. It's where you'll find a younger crowd and a livelier atmosphere for late-night entertainment.There's also a smaller cluster of bars and pubs located around the Phitsanulok Night Bazaar. While the bazaar itself is primarily for shopping and food, the nearby streets have a few establishments that cater to those looking for a drink after browsing.
